Job Description

About the Role As an English Teacher, you will deliver engaging and challenging lessons that develop students' skills in reading, writing, and critical analysis. You will support learners in exploring a wide range of texts, from classical literature to modern writing, while strengthening their academic writing and communication skills. Key Responsibilities Plan and deliver high-quality English Language and Literature lessons Teach a range of texts including prose, poetry, and drama Develop students' reading comprehension, writing accuracy, and analytical skills Support GCSE and A-Level English Language and Literature (where applicable) Assess, track, and report on student progress Encourage a love of reading and creative writing Contribute to curriculum planning and enrichment activities such as book clubs or literacy initiativesAbout You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or equivalent Degree in English, English Literature, or related subject Strong subject knowledge and passion for literature and language Ability to engage and inspire students of all abilities Excellent communication and classroom management skills Commitment to safeguarding and student wellbeing Willingness to contribute to wider school life and literacy developmentWhat We Offer Supportive and collaborative English department Opportunities for professional development and progression Access to a wide range of teaching resources and texts Positive and inclusive school environment Opportunities to lead enrichment activities such as theatre trips and writing clubsSafeguarding Statement The school is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young people. All appointments are subject to satisfactory references, an enhanced DBS check, and other pre-employment checks in line with statutory guidance. Before You Apply

Do not include the following in your job application, CV, or cover letter:

  • Bank details.
  • National Insurance number.
  • Date of birth.

You should not be asked for payment or irrelevant information. If you have concerns about a job advert or employer, seek guidance on how to proceed.
